Daily Duties
As an SEN Teaching Assistant within this Specialist School, your responsibilities may include:

Supporting pupils with Autism (ASC/ASD) across Primary or Secondary phases Working with non-verbal students using communication systems such as PECS, symbols, visuals or Makaton Assisting with personalised learning plans and EHCP targets Delivering structured interventions and sensory-based activities Supporting routine, structure and behaviour regulation strategies Preparing and adapting classroom resources Collaborating with teachers, therapists and the SENCO Observing and reporting pupil progress and behaviour Assisting with transitions in and around the school Maintaining a calm, safe and inclusive learning environment Ensuring all safeguarding standards are upheld throughout the day

Safeguarding Requirements
This position involves daily, direct contact with children and is classified as regulated activity. All applicants must:

Undergo an Enhanced DBS check Provide employment references covering the last two years Adhere to all safeguarding and child protection policies Maintain professional boundaries and confidentiality Prioritise pupil safety, welfare and wellbeing at all times
